In recent years, the question of price has become more contentious due to the rise of competitors. Software like RadioBOSS (which offers a lower perpetual price) and virtual studio cloud-based solutions (which offer low monthly fees) have challenged SAM’s dominance. Consequently, the "sam broadcaster pro price" query often leads to forum debates about whether the software is overpriced or a bargain. Proponents argue that features like crossfading, microphone DSP effects, and real-time song request capabilities are still best-in-class. At its core, the price of SAM Broadcaster Pro has historically reflected its status as professional-grade software. Unlike subscription-based models that charge a monthly fee, Spacial Audio has traditionally offered a perpetual license for SAM Pro. This one-time payment, which has fluctuated between $250 and $350 USD depending on sales and version updates, provides lifetime access to the core engine. This pricing model appeals to broadcasters who view their software as a capital investment rather than an operational expense.
However, the sticker price is rarely the final price. A deep dive into the "cost" reveals several layers. First, there is the cost of entry. The perpetual license includes one year of updates and support. After that, if a user wants to upgrade to a major new version (e.g., from 2018 to 2022), they must pay a discounted upgrade fee. Second, there are the hidden costs of hardware and encoding. To broadcast to a streaming server (like Shoutcast or Icecast), a user must also pay for a separate streaming host. Third, the learning curve—while not a financial cost—represents a significant time investment. SAM Pro is a complex database-driven system that requires understanding of SQL, encoding formats, and playlist rotation logic.
